I bought this with ewiz's last $5x deal and it is definitely worth it. I will probably get my wife one now.

Its definitely speedy for a hd. I get on average those numbers below...

Burst: 228 MB/s

Starts @ 150 MB/s and Ends @ 80 MB/s

Average Speed: 122 MB/s

Latency @ 14.5ms


Pretty good numbers for a plattered hard drive!
